No, they don't. I'll explain about ionic bonds...

Well, an ionic bond is always going to be a metal bonded to a non-metal. As both a metal and a non-metal have different electronegativities, as they're both on different sides of the Periodic Table. The element that has the higher electronegativity is the element which takes an electron from the element with less electronegativity. As the non-metal takes an electron from the metal, the metal becomes positively charged, and the non-metal becomes negatively charged. Then as opposite charges attract, they bond together, forming a polar ionic compound. Make sense?

An ionic compound is typically a bond between a metal and a non-metal. This is because metals have a tendency to lose electrons, while non-metals have a tendency to gain electrons.

A good example of this is sodium chloride (salt), NaCl. The positive ions of the metal sodium (Na+) bond with the negative ions of the non-metal chlorine (Cl-)

Generally ionic compounds are made from a metal and a non-metal, e.g. sodium chloride.

There are compounds where there are two different metals present as cations such as alum KAl(SO4)2.12H2O.

There are also some weird compounds that can be made such as cesium auride, CsAu, made by melting cesium and gold together which forms an ionic compound containing Au- ions.
